What affects the price

When you get a quote for drywall work, the final number depends on a few specific things. The total square footage of the area is usually the biggest factor, but the condition of your current walls matters just as much. If there is significant water damage, mold, or complex electrical rerouting behind the panels, labor time increases. About this service

Spackle is a compound used to fill small holes, dents, or nail pops in your drywall surface. It is the go-to solution for minor cosmetic touch-ups before you paint. While it works well for tiny blemishes, it is not meant for structural repairs or large gaps where joint compound is required. Is there a difference between drywall and sheetrock?

Sheetrock is a widely recognized brand name for drywall, the common gypsum-based paneling used for walls and ceilings. Is drywall soundproof?

Standard drywall offers some sound dampening but is not truly soundproof. For improved sound insulation in your Omaha home, specialists might recommend additional treatments like sound-dampening insulation or multiple layers of drywall.
